I saw where Chris posted a WTB ad in the Classifieds and said he'd prefer a wood stock so the AirTact may well not and there is no wood stock option for them short of trying to modify the 1000X Beech stock to try and fit the action in.
I have 2, got the first one brand new from a seller on Ebay for a touch over $100 when they first got released in the Edge style stocks. Made a deal with Hatsan to get my hands on the AirTact stock before they were ever released to the US market. So far not a bad rifle, accurate to the 30 yards I wanted it for and a 20fpe rifle with .25 cal JSB Kings but it made me want to find out how it was built so the 2nd was a HatsanUSA refurb I grabbed just to completely tear it down to see how they built it.
